Rehabonesia: Methods for Preserving Sobriety and Wellness
Successfully moving beyond rehab can feel challenging , often leading to what's referred to as "Rehabonesia"—the sense of being adrift from the gains made. To address this, a thoughtful approach to sustained sobriety and holistic wellness is crucial . This involves establishing a robust support system , attending consistent support group sessions, and consistently implementing self-care practices like movement, meditation , and healthy eating . Furthermore, identifying potential triggers and creating coping strategies is imperative for lasting recovery and a positive life.
